Roof Replacement Cost in Collinsville, Alabama: What Homeowners Should Know

Typical installed range — full replacement
$4,600 – $19,000

A full roof replacement in Collinsville typically runs $4,600 – $19,000 installed — $350 – $850 per square (100 sq ft) — including tear-off, permits, and local labor.

Roofing cost by material.

Installed price ranges for a full roof replacement in Collinsville, adjusted for local labor and code. Linked materials have a dedicated city guide.

  • Architectural shingle roof
    Dimensional laminated shingles — the U.S. default
    $6,100 – $12,000
  • 3-tab shingle roof
    Entry-level asphalt
    $4,600 – $8,000
  • Standing-seam metal roof
    Concealed fasteners, 40–70 year service life
    $11,500 – $30,500
  • Corrugated metal roof
    Exposed-fastener panels
    $6,100 – $15,500
  • Flat roof membrane
    TPO, EPDM, or PVC for low-slope sections
    $3,800 – $11,500
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Removing the old roof, dumpster included
    $750 – $2,300
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$200 – $750

* Ranges adjusted for Collinsville's tier and median income — verify with an on-site quote.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Collinsville.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Cost factors

Why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Collinsville

Several factors unique to Collinsville and Alabama affect roof replacement costs. The climate brings hail and strong winds, which can damage shingles and require more durable materials. Alabama's building code sets minimum standards for wind resistance and underlayment, which can influence material choices. Labor costs in this region reflect the local market, and disposal fees for old roofing materials add to the total. The age and style of your home matter too: older homes may need decking repairs, while newer subdivisions might have simpler roof designs. Permit fees from the city's permitting office also play a role. All these variables mean each project is different.

Field notes

Common Reasons Collinsville Roofs Need Replacement

  1. Hail Damage

    Hailstorms in Alabama can bruise asphalt shingles, reducing their lifespan and leading to granule loss. Once hail damage accumulates, replacement is often the only option.

  2. Wind-Lifted Shingles

    Strong winds from thunderstorms can lift and tear shingles, exposing the decking to water. Over time, repeated wind events compromise the roof's integrity.

  3. UV Degradation

    Intense sun in the South causes shingles to dry out and crack. UV rays break down the asphalt, making shingles brittle and prone to failure.

  4. Moss and Algae Growth

    Humidity in Collinsville encourages moss and algae, which trap moisture against shingles. This accelerates decay and can lead to rot if not addressed.

  5. Age and Wear

    Many homes in Collinsville have roofs that are 20 years or older. Asphalt shingles naturally deteriorate, and worn-out roofs need replacement to protect the home.

Roof Replacement cost questions — Collinsville

What factors determine the cost of a roof replacement in Collinsville?

Costs depend on roof size, pitch, material choice, and the condition of the underlying deck. Local labor rates, disposal fees, and permit costs from the city's permitting office also affect the total. Alabama's building code may require specific underlayment or wind-resistant shingles, which can influence material prices. The complexity of your roof—such as valleys, skylights, or chimneys—adds to the labor. Getting multiple estimates helps you understand the range for your specific home.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Collinsville?

Look for contractors who are licensed in Alabama and carry liability insurance and workers' compensation. Check references and ask about their experience with local climate issues like hail and wind. A good contractor will inspect your roof and provide a detailed written estimate. Avoid high-pressure sales tactics and always get at least three quotes. The right way to choose is to compare proposals based on materials, warranty, and scope of work.

Does Alabama require a license for roofing contractors?

Yes, Alabama requires contractors to hold a state license for projects over a certain value. Roofers must comply with Alabama contractor licensing requirements. You can verify a contractor's license through the Alabama Licensing Board for General Contractors. Always confirm that your contractor is properly licensed before signing a contract.

When is the ideal time to replace a roof in Collinsville?

Spring and fall offer mild temperatures, which are ideal for roofing work. Summer heat can make installation challenging, and winter may bring cold snaps. However, contractors may be more available in slower seasons. Plan ahead to schedule during weather that allows proper sealing of shingles. Avoid hurricane season if possible, as storms can delay projects.

Do I need a permit for a roof replacement in Collinsville?

Yes, most roof replacements require a permit from your local building department. The city's permitting office will inspect the work to ensure it meets Alabama's building code. Permit fees vary, but they are a necessary part of the process. Your contractor should handle the permit application, but confirm it's included in the estimate.
